LASIK Pay Per Click Marketing

Can pay per click marketing help grow your practice?  Better yet, can you effectively use pay per click marketing profitably?

Well, whether or not you’ve used pay per click marketing or not, this article will outline three key factors for effective (and profitable) marketing for LASIK.

Keyword Research

Effective internet marketing begins, and ends, with proper keyword research.  It really forms the essential foundation for all your web marketing efforts.

Yet, you would be surprised to learn just how few LASIK web marketing efforts have done this first step as thoroughly as needed to ensure successful results.

Because it’s not just about getting a huge list of keywords together.  Or even targeting the high volume ones.

You need to track your efforts to find which keywords are performing best for your ads.  And then see if these same keywords “convert.”  And to do that, you need proper website tracking tools installed.

Pay Per Click Campaign Structure

Okay, so once your keywords are chosen you need to structure them into an effective campaign.

Years ago the idea was to pack as many keywords as possible into one ad and just let it run.  Well, that simply does not work.  In fact, if you follow this strategy you will end up paying much more for your traffic then you should be.

How much more?  Well…

Recently we worked with a client that had used another marketing company in Philadelphia for 4 months.  In the month of December 2008 alone they spent $5,688.76 in pay per click costs.  This resulted in 46 leads for their business.

In late January they signed on as a client.  During the month of February we generated 46 leads for their business.  Their pay per click cost?  $1,584.

So how are those results possible?

By creating proper pay per click campaign structure when you first get started.  It does take a lot of time and effort to properly match your list of keywords to the ads you run, and then optimize each keyword list and ad to improve your results.

But the payoff is well worth it.

In the above example, it took 38 different ad variations until the campaign was running on auto-pilot.  And I shouldn’t have to tell you that very few marketing companies take the time or effort to get this right for people.

Landing Page Marketing Congruence

This is one phase of lasik website marketing that, in our opinion, hurts your overall pay per click results.  To keep it simple, the language on the page where you send your paid traffic must match the language and objectives outlined in the ad that generated the click.

We call this marketing language congruence.

It works like this: 
Keyword —> Pay per click ad —> Landing page —> Action

The keyword that converts an “impression” to a “click,” the ad that generated the “click” and the language on the landing page all have to speak the same language.

What does this mean?

If your ad is for LASIK surgery, the page web visitors land on when they click the link better talk to them about LASIK surgery.

Forget about your office.  Your credentials.  Focus your efforts on ONE goal.  To get the web visitors following your web marketing from ad to your site to stay on your site.

And then to ultimately take action.

The more relevant your keyword, ad, and landing page are, the more likely they’ll stick around and actually do something on your site.

Measurable Results

Let’s focus on the case study outlined above as a way of wrapping up.  How did we cut their pay per click budget while generating the same amount of leads?

For starters, proper pay per click campaign structure resulted in a 36% savings on their cost per click.  Secondly, we changed the layout, copy and font size of their landing page to increase conversion from 4.85% to 9.9%.

And we’re still testing and measuring new initiatives to make their website marketing more effective.
